Job Description
This role is for a Senior Hardware Analogue Engineer who is looking to apply their subject matter expertise in a new and challenging environment, working across the full development life-cycle.
While primarily working on defence products and contracts, candidates with domain experience in adjacent areas are encouraged to apply for this role. Working within a team environment the candidate will be able to use their technical knowledge, decision making and interpersonal skills to achieve the project goals.
Tasks include:
- Analysis of customer requirements
- Create & modify electronic designs and architecture
- Use simulation tools to generate verification test benches
- Participate in design reviews
- Configuration control
- Hardware Integration
Qualifications
The successful candidate should be able to demonstrate engineering and domain experience across a number of the aspects listed below:
- Analog Circuit Design: Proficiency in designing analog circuits, including amplifiers, filters and oscillators.
- Signal Integrity: Understanding of signal integrity and elect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) principles.
- Analog-to-Digital Conversion: Familiarity with ADCs, DACs, and mixed-signal design.
- Power Management: Skills in designing power supply circuits and managing power distribution.
- Testing and Debugging: Proficiency in using oscilloscopes, spectrum analysers,
- Hardware design and verification against an agreed set of requirements
- Good understanding of requirements capture, work package definition and effort estimation
- Create and modify analogue and digital hardware designs
- Module and System commissioning
